19. key release the second key and the first note is played again without the initial attack When the second key 1s played higher than the second key this 1s typically called a hammer on If the second key is lower than the first key this 1s typically called a pull off The Hammer On effect has a numeric box allowing the user to select in semi tones the greatest distance between the first and second note played to be triggered with the Hammer On Pull Off effect Slide Legato FX produces sliding articulation between two notes played legato glissando with initial attack on the first note only The Slide FX numeric box controls the maximum number of semi tones between two notes that the slide FX will occur The Slide FX slider controls the speed of the slide Repetition NoteOff FX automatically plays additional same note s on key s release allowing to produce semi automatic tremolo with easy dynamics control Tremolo FX plays the note s repeatedly with the base speed provided by the Tempo setting is synched with host s tempo Multiples above the Tempo setting are controlled by the Tremolo FX pull down menu with choices of 4th 4T triplet 8th 8T 16th 16T 32nd 32T 64th and 64T note durations Note that while Tremolo FX is enabled any secondary notes played are sustained for as long as the first note is played Tremolo 1 beat FX works similar Tremolo FX but plays number of notes fitting in one beat of a measure before sustaining The

On Off e Sustain LED On Off 1 2 Mono On sustains all notes except for the notes played at a semi tone or whole tone interval step wise melodic run the next note 1 2 steps apart mutes the previous one as if played on the same guitar string while the thirds and larger intervals are being sustained Off pedal sustains all notes played non legato and legato in the case Hammer On and Legato FXs are off FX Enable LED indicates if the Pedal FX is enabled or not When LED is On the FX 1s enabled when the Sustain Pedal is pressed FX Selection pull down menu selects which FX is controlled by the Sustain Pedal Toggle On indicates that the FX is toggled on and off each time the Sustain Pedal is pressed Off indicates that the FX is only enabled when the Sustain Pedal is kept pressed When the Sustain Pedal 1s not pressed the FX is not enabled Sustain On indicates that the Sustain Pedal both turns on the FX as well as sustains notes Off indicates that the Sustain Pedal controls only the FX and no notes are sustained Modulation Switch Effects You can switch on various RealGuitar Effects selected in Modulation Switch FX box by simply moving normal Modulation Wheel of your MIDI keyboard Releasing Modulation Wheel to 0 position turns the Effect off Note when Modulation FX box 1s activated effect assigned in M W box at the right will not work 15 Key Switch Effects RealGuitar numerous guitar Ef

40. e 10 Right Repeat keys starting from D 5 up to C6 selecting the 18th fret The FretPosition FX pull down menu option of Open forces the Capo to remain open The remaining pull down menu options select one of the 18 frets frets numbers marked with or correspond to the frets marked on the RealGuitar fretboard PickPosition FX controls the position of the pick on the strings to provide different sound farther or closer to the bridge The PickPosition numeric box ranges from 7 to 7 The Pick Position can also be changed via the main RealGuitar window by clicking and dragging the pick to the left or right on the high E string String Select FX allows to manually select the needed string which lets you play as many notes on the selected string as possible for the string range ChuckaFull FX provides muted chords in 4ths so called chucks played in the Main zone which emulates chucka chucka guitar technique Main zone is in mono mode with each key triggering individual chord fret With notes played from E3 and higher ChuckaFull FX chords will move higher with each increased semi tone along the fretboard Right Repeat zone keys repeat the chords played in Main zone and can alternate between two string groups D 5 through F 5 trigger lower strings 5 4 3 strings and G5 and higher trigger upper strings 3 2 1 strings Left Repeat keys D 1 and lower repeat the last layer produced in Right Repeat zone ChuckaMuteKeys FX provides mu
41. ed within a project doc of your DAW as well If you want the current settings load every time you run RealGuitar select Save As Default item in the popup menu To return factory default settings press Reset button in SetUp panel and select Save As Default 79 Appendix MusicLab Universal Chord Tab For Joystick Struminator mode fans we have developed a Universal Chord Tab letting you perform guitar accompaniments to countless simple songs in ANY key within the single Chord Tab using just 5 Fret buttons of guitar controller for chord changes In addition to Strum bar guitar performance techniques implemented in RealGuitar Strat LPC 3 the Universal Chord Tab turns Guitar Hero game controller into a new harmonic musical instrument for performing song backgrounds as well as a powerful song writing tool for your future masterpieces Concept Chord Function If you think of chords as a musical family of chords derived from the notes of a key scale degrees tied to one another by harmonic function as opposed to individual sets of notes indicated by Root note and chord type in the name we recommend that you use Roman numerals instead of their letter names For example in the key of C the chord function for an F chord is IV similarly the chord function for a G chord is V for Dm is 11 for Em 19 111 etc Uppercase Roman numbers are used to indicate major chords and lowercase numbers to indicate minor chords C major scale
42. elody zone M Repeat keys 18 Chords Mode Chords IV Ebd User Chords Chord Bass Chords mode window In this mode RealGuitar detects the chord played in the Main zone of the keyboard the root note and the name of the chord appear on the black info screen builds a guitar version of the chord considering the selected Chord position and current position of a Capo strip on the Fretboard and finally plays it using a down strum technique Any key of Repeat zone repeats the whole chord played in the Main zone black keys play muted strums while white keys play strums when the chord is still held and muted strums when the keys in the Main zone are released Up and down strums are triggered by neighboring keys for both white and black keys of the Repeat zones like C1 up strum DI down strum C6 down strum B5 up strum and so on Muted strum Muted strum ANS Strum Strum Chord detect down strum play Repeat keys 19 Controls User Chords Chord Bass Chord position selects the melodic position range for the built chords I the highest note is between E3 and G 3 II the highest note is between G3 and B3 I the highest note is between A 3 and D4 IV the highest note is between C 4 and F4 Kbd the melodic position range of the built chord depends on the octave position of the chord taken 1n the Main zone of the keyboard with borders between E and E of the next octave U

45. ey affects slide dynamics Bend FX articulates automatic bend up TO the note s played The Bend FX numeric box specifies in either or 2 semi tones the interval to start the bend from The Bend FX slider controls the speed of the bend ReverseBend FX articulates automatic pre bend and release down to the note s played The ReverseBend FX numeric box specifies in either or 2 semi tones the interval to start reverse bend from The ReverseBend FX slider controls the speed of the bend UnisonBend FX articulates two notes played one being the played on the Main zone and the second one starting from one or two semi tones below is bent up to the note played The UnisonBend FX numeric box controls if the second bent note starts from one or two semi tones below The UnisonBend FX slider controls the speed of the bend Hold FX provides sustain effect similar to the Sustain Pedal Interval FX plays additional note s to the one played in the Main zone Interval FX pull down menu options are mono 4th down 5th up Octave up Power 5th 4th up Power2 Sth 4th up 2 Octaves up Power Oct two power chords in octave and Power 2 Oct two power chords 2 in octave Note that when Interval FX is enabled the keyboard is in monophonic mode and only a single key can be played at a time FretPosition FX controls the Capo along the fretboard The FretPosition FX pull down menu option of D 5 C6 allows the Capo to be controlled by th

51. ivating Silent mode button When Silent mode is on the keys in the Main zone don t make any sound they just define the chords all strumming and picking is done with keys in the Repeat and Pattern zones You can use this option any time you want to control chord definition and strumming picking independently 25 Main Controls Left Menu bar Output In the Left Menu bar you can get access to 3 panels to make global settings Output panel Tune panel and Setup panel Output panel Volume 10 30db adjust output volume EQ adjust internal equalizer parameters e High 4 10db e Low 10db Tune panel Pitch adjust the master pitch e Coarse 12 semitones e Fine 100 cents Modulation adjust the modulation envelope affected by Modulation controller MIDI CC 1 e Depth 0 100 e Freq 0 2 8 0 Hz 26 Setup panel el Audio ch 1 Keyboard range CL C7 set the range of your keyboard Chord Detect time 0 50ms set the suitable delay for detecting chords taken in chord modes Display chords b select sharps or flats for the chord names Q Load pressing Quick Load button allows to quickly load samples and drastically save RAM Reset resets all modified parameters in all modes to their factory values Output mode select between Audio MIDI Both options Using MIDI Out functionality the actual MIDI output including arpeggios patterns and strums genera

55. lly preserving rhythm pattern accuracy and groove feel Using such a performance technique you can easily imitate the most characteristic details of guitar performance such as tremolo strumming bass and strum picking on your keyboard making them sound naturally as if they were played on a real guitar 11 Repeat Key zone functions e In Solo Harmony Chords and Bass amp Chord modes you can repeat notes and chords played in the Main zone any white key repeats the full sound while black key repeats the muted sound Also with the keys of Repeat zone you can alternate up down muted strokes to produce strumming and tremolo techniques C E G trigger up stroke D F A down stroke C F A muted up stroke D G muted down stroke with both single notes and intervals chords e In Bass amp Chord mode you can trigger Bass I Root and Bass II alternative bass notes as well as upper string strums e In Bass amp Pick mode Repeat keys trigger individual voices strings of a chord taken in the Main zone e In Solo mode Repeat keys when activated in Key Switch panel can also be used as Key Switches to switch on various FXs Performance Modes RealGuitar MIDI Keyboard Global Mode includes 5 separate guitar performance modes each of which is a separate performance tool meant for imitating special guitar performance style 1 Solo polyphonic mode for performing melodic parts 2 Harmony monophonic mode for performing p

68. speed is controlled by the Tempo setting is synched with host s tempo Trill FX plays a continuous trill for as long as the note s is held The Trill FX numeric box specifies in semi tones above the note s played the interval of the trill The speed of the trill 1s controlled by the Tempo setting and the Trill FX pull down menu with choices of 4th AT triplet Sth ST 16th 16T 32nd 32T 64th and 64T note durations Trill 1 shot FX plays a mordent ahead of the note s played The Trill 1 shot FX numeric box specifies in semi tones above the note s played the interval of the mordent The speed of the mordent is controlled by the Tempo setting and the Trill 1 shot FX pull down menu with choices of 4th 4T triplet 8th ST 16th 16T 32nd 32T 64th and 64T note durations SlideUp FX articulates automatic slide up TO the note s played The SlideUp FX numeric box specifies in semi tones the interval to start the slide from The SlideUp FX slider controls the speed of the slide SlideUp trigger FX triggers automatic slide up FROM the sustaining note s Velocity of trigger key affects slide dynamics 32 SlideDown FX articulates automatic slide down FROM the note s played The SlideDown FX numeric box specifies in semi tones the destination interval for the slide The SlideDown FX slider controls the speed of the slide SlideDown trigger FX triggers automatic slide down FROM the sustaining note s Velocity of trigger k
69. ted by notes you play in the Repeat Zones can be played back through any other synth or sampler Most but not all DAWs that support MIDI input from a virtual synth support recording its MIDI output as well Here are a few reasons you might want to take advantage of MIDI Output functionality 1 To double the RealGuitar sound with another synth sampler 2 To replace your guitar part with another sound altogether 3 To generate a MIDI file that s readable by your notation program The Audio MIDI Both options are important and as follows e Audio You ll hear the RealGuitar samples only just as you would if you weren t sending MIDI Out to your synth e MIDI You ll hear only the synth being driven by the MIDI output from RealGuitar The RealGuitar samples will not sound e Both You ll hear both the RealGuitar samples and the synth being driven by the MIDI output from RealGuitar Select MIDI or Both to take advantage of MIDI Out functionality 21 Right Menu bar Timing Mixer Audio FX In the Right Menu bar you can get access to Timing panel Mixer panel and Audio FX panel Timing panel Audio FX Strum time 20 60ms adjusts the time between the notes played in the strumming chords Harmony Chords and Bass amp Chord modes as well as delay for more than one note played simultaneously in Solo and Bass amp Pick modes Release time 50 200 adjusts how long the note sounds after releasing the key MIDI note

72. um bar and Fret tap the left neighbor Fret button to trigger Pull Off 67 e While holding down Strum bar release the newly tapped Fret to trigger Hammer On to the initial chord note Diatonic Scale for Hammer Ons Pull Offs Hammer Ons and Pull Offs trigger diatonic non chordal notes which are the nearest to the initial chord note upper for Hammer On and lower for Pull Off To let the engine know non chordal notes you must previously assign the appropriate major or minor diatonic scale for the whole song or for the groups of chords if needed E g you have C Dm G7 chord sequence Assigning C major scale for the chord group you ll get the following Hammer Ons for each chord note C chord C gt D E gt F G gt A Dm chord D gt E F gt G A gt C G7 chord G gt A B gt C D gt E F gt G Pull Offs will use the same diatonic notes but lower the initial chord notes Assigning Diatonic Scale There are two ways to assign diatonic scale Manual and Automatic 1 Manually select Root note and scale type for the entire song in the Scale combo boxes 2 If you need various scales within the song you can use MIDI CC Automation to change root note and scale type in the needed measure s of the song Automating Root note selection MIDI CC 91 values to Root note C through B by tens 19 C 10 19 C Db 20 29 D 30 39 D Eb etc Automating scale type selection MIDI CC 92 values to scale type by tens 1 9 maj
